Transaction d7a1168edce71c0fc38e0ff760c6e0e4b1e3fec38daddd3b4095420a86ed1191

1 Input
2 Outputs
  • d7a1168edce71c0fc38e0ff760c6e0e4b1e3fec38daddd3b4095420a86ed1191:0
  • value  30120317
    address  3CDrUaYG2fn4eLA3bbh925kRGvTFjqosQA
  • d7a1168edce71c0fc38e0ff760c6e0e4b1e3fec38daddd3b4095420a86ed1191:1
  • value  10015103
    address  33XQVnnTtbG2CJWfk64xBkt3fAWN9nEGyD